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Arctic skate | mint leaf beatle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Elasmobranchii |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rajiformes (Rajiformes) | Coleoptera (Beetles) |
| Family | Rajidae | Chrysomelidae |
| Genus | Amblyraja | Chrysolina |
| Species | Amblyraja hyperborea | Chrysolina herbacea |
